Output 84d970031809fa6687c0b5ce2168e2396720478656e4dc9a04741e78634d9037:1

value
5062481
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1e6e77b49523aa24de6e3766431ced88a34c5600 OP_EQUALVERIFY OP_CHECKSIG
address
13mucBLgn8NLmFUJhWYMUL5Bw6wodxBJVr
transaction
84d970031809fa6687c0b5ce2168e2396720478656e4dc9a04741e78634d9037
spent
true